More than one hundred young Filipino math wizards are going to try their best to bring honor to the Philippines as the Mathematics Trainers' Guild (MTG) goes into full swing once again, with five international math competitions lined up within the next two months. These competitions are the Po Leung Kuk 9th Primary Mathematics World Contest (PMWC) in Hong Kong, the 2nd Southeast China Mathematical Olympiad (SCMO) , the 2005 China Junior High School Mathemaics Olympiad (CJHMO), the 2005 China Primary School Mathematics Olympiad (CPMO), and the Kaohsiung 6th Invitational World Youth Mathematics Intercity Competition (KIWYMIC) in Taiwan. All the members of Philippine contingents to the PMWC, the SCMO, and the KIWYMIC, have all been named already during the past few weeks. Meanwhile, as of this writing, the CJHMO and the CPMO delegations are still several members away from completion, although its qualified members have already been announced as well. The math wizards who will don the country's colors in these upcoming battles are all members of the 2005 MTG Delegation to International Mathematics Competitions. They made it here by proving themselves to be among the country's finest during the MTG's annual yearlong and nationwide search for the country's top mathematical minds in both the elementary and secondary levels. Their grade levels span from Grade 3 in elementary to 4th year high school and they come from different geographic locations across the archipelago. They will try to bank on the success that the country has achieved when it simultaneously hosted two international competitions, the 2005 Philippine Elementary Mathematics International Contest (PEMIC) and the 2005 Asian Intercities Teenagers' Mathematics Olympiad (AITMO), last May. Many of the participants, particularly those joining the CPMO and the CJHMO, are going to get their first crack at international competition just now, though many of the other members are actually MTG Kids who have proven themselves during the recent PEMIC and AITMO.
